Transaction 21869ab773467598d029f14e0887cdf4ba7caebf2e8ab15c3cf676736b5cc8d7
1 Input
1 Output
-
21869ab773467598d029f14e0887cdf4ba7caebf2e8ab15c3cf676736b5cc8d7:0
- value
- 203015
- script pubkey
- OP_0 OP_PUSHBYTES_32 1a9c7c0cf0d3777e3a241d6e2d9ed77771c19f6696988db73654345fa22b678c
- address
- bc1qr2w8cr8s6dmhuw3yr4hzm8khwacur8mxj6vgmdek2s69lg3tv7xqpacka2